1

我有一些ul元素overflow: auto。它们中的大多数不会溢出,但其中一些会溢出。我只想在那些有溢出、有滚动条的元素上初始化 jScrollPane。

我在文档中看不到明显的方法来做到这一点!

也许我需要以其他方式检测滚动条的存在,然后将我的 jScrollPane 初始化嵌套在其中?

4

1 回答 1

2

您可以使用以下代码检查 ul 元素的内容是否大于 ul 的显示大小:

$(yourobject).attr('scrollHeight') > $(yourobject).height() 

您可以使用 jQuery 过滤器操作来过滤您的查询。

于 2011-10-18T19:46:17.383 回答